9/*
10 * The in-core description of the volume.  We care about
11 * the primary and alternate header locations, the alternate
12 * and primary journal offset locations, the size of the device,
13 * the two headers, and the two journal info blocks.
14 */
15struct VolumeDescriptor {
16	off_t priOffset;	// Offset of primary volume header
17	off_t altOffset;	// Offset of alternate volume header
18	off_t priJInfoOffset;	// Offset of journal info block from primary header
19	off_t altJInfoOffset;	// and for the alt.  May be the same as the above.
20	off_t deviceSize;	// The size of the entire device
21	JournalInfoBlock	priJournal;	// Primary journal block
22	JournalInfoBlock	altJournal;	// Alternate journal, if different
23	HFSPlusVolumeHeader priHeader;	// The primary header
24	HFSPlusVolumeHeader altHeader;	// And the alternate
25};
26typedef struct VolumeDescriptor VolumeDescriptor_t;

47/*
48 * The IOWrapper structure is used to do input and output on
49 * the target -- which may be a device node, or a sparse bundle.
50 * writer() is used to copy a particular amount of data from the source device;
51 * reader() is used to get some data from the destination device (e.g., the header);
52 * getprog() is used to find what the stored progress was (if any);
53 * setprog() is used to write out the progress status so far.
54 * cleanup() is called when the copy is done.
55 */
56struct IOWrapper {
57	ssize_t (*writer)(struct IOWrapper *ctx,DeviceInfo_t *devp, off_t start, off_t len, void (^bp)(off_t));
58	ssize_t (*reader)(struct IOWrapper *ctx, off_t start, void *buffer, off_t len);
59	off_t (*getprog)(struct IOWrapper *ctx);
60	void (*setprog)(struct IOWrapper *ctx, off_t prog);
61	int (*cleanup)(struct IOWrapper *ctx);
62	void *context;
63};
64typedef struct IOWrapper IOWrapper_t;
